Safety
Safety Profile
No dedicated safety assessment by the Cosmetic Ingredient Review (CIR) or other regulatory bodies has been identified for DISODIUM LAURAMIDO MIPA GLYCOL SULFOSUCCINATE. While related sulfosuccinate compounds, such as Disodium Laureth Sulfosuccinate, are generally regarded as safe when formulated to be non-irritating, this assessment does not directly apply to the specific ingredient in question. Its sensitization potential remains undefined.
